Taimen: add touch driver loadable modules

Bug: 36655680
Test: booted device, touch works
Change-Id: Ic8f40bf208a770530357f069c08caceeb23aaaa7
This commit is contained in:
Patrick Tjin
2017-03-28 09:15:23 -07:00
parent dfe3092c97
commit b4eb9148c3
2 changed files with 12 additions and 0 deletions

View File

@@ -29,6 +29,12 @@ PRODUCT_COPY_FILES += \
PRODUCT_PROPERTY_OVERRIDES += \
ro.sf.lcd_density=560 \
# Kernel modules
PRODUCT_COPY_FILES += \
device/google/wahoo-kernel/touch_core_base.ko:$(TARGET_COPY_OUT_VENDOR)/lib/modules/touch_core_base.ko \
device/google/wahoo-kernel/ftm4.ko:$(TARGET_COPY_OUT_VENDOR)/lib/modules/ftm4.ko \
device/google/wahoo-kernel/sw49408.ko:$(TARGET_COPY_OUT_VENDOR)/lib/modules/sw49408.ko
# Logging
PRODUCT_COPY_FILES += \
device/google/taimen/init.logging.rc:root/init.$(PRODUCT_HARDWARE).logging.rc

View File

@@ -11,3 +11,9 @@ on post-fs-data
on property:init.svc.fps_hal=running && property:ro.boot.revision=rev_0
stop fps_hal
on boot
# Touch drivers
insmod /vendor/lib/modules/touch_core_base.ko
insmod /vendor/lib/modules/ftm4.ko
insmod /vendor/lib/modules/sw49408.ko